   Even here in what is considered by the metro areas as rural Oklahoma, we have problems making things safer for those who ride bikes but those things would go through faster for them than for those people who need them more, those in wheelchairs. If someone rides in a wheelchair they must take public transit where available or attach poles with orange flags that are at least six foot (just under two meters) in height from the street since most area do not have sidewalks and the areas that do have sidewalks don't all have ramps to get on them either.
